  • Overview



    Power Electronics Basics: Operating Principles, Design, Formulas, and Applications provides fundamental knowledge for the analysis and design of modern power electronic devices. This concise and user-friendly resource:





    • Explains the basic concepts and most important terms of power electronics


    • Describes the power assemblies, control, and passive components of semiconductor power switches


    • Covers the control of power electronic devices, from mathematical modeling to the analysis of the electrical processes


    • Addresses pulse-width modulation, power quality control, and multilevel, modular, and multicell power converter topologies


    • Discusses line-commutated and resonant converters, as well as inverters and AC converters based on completely controllable switches


    • Explores cutting-edge applications of power electronics, including renewable energy production and storage, fuel cells, and electric drives


    Power Electronics Basics: Operating Principles, Design, Formulas, and Applications supplies graduate students, industry professionals, researchers, and academics with a solid understanding of the underlying theory, while offering an overview of the latest achievements and development prospects in the power electronics industry.
